Understanding the Key Factors Driving Cleanroom Expenses

A cleanroom's cost is typically determined by several factors . Initially, a mandated rating – including ISO designation – directly shapes air purification equipment and components. Moreover , the size of the area , as well as its configuration, presents the large role in aggregate construction costs . Lastly , labor , comprising specialized installation plus maintenance workers, contributes into the budget .}

HVAC and Filtration: Optimizing Cleanroom Costs

Effective air conditioning systems and purification are vital components for achieving cleanroom quality, but they also represent a significant portion of operational costs. Minimizing these HVAC and filtration costs requires a integrated approach. This encompasses regularly assessing existing systems, exploring eco-friendly alternatives, and utilizing new filtration processes. Proper upkeep and periodic changes of purifiers are also absolutely necessary to preserve peak performance and avoid premature breakdowns, ultimately driving long-term cost reductions.
